Rajendra Gupta

Software Engineer

Gurgaon, Haryana, India12 yrs 3 mos experience
Most Likely To SwitchHighly Stable

Key Highlights

  • 12 years of diverse software engineering experience
  • Expert in building scalable applications using Java and Spring
  • Strong background in Agile methodologies and team collaboration
Stackforce AI infers this person is a Backend-focused Software Engineer with expertise in building scalable applications in a SaaS environment.

Contact

Skills

Core Skills

JavaSpringWeb Services

Other Skills

HibernateMicro ServicesAWSDevOps ToolsRequirement gatheringAnalysisEffort estimationUnit testingBug fixingCode reviewRequirement analysisDesign and implementationJSPMySQLServlets

About

Hi I am Rajendra Prasad Gupta, I like to work in challenging and creative environments, that will make me stretch my own capabilities and with a will to deliver my best and explore the new possibilities. ➢ Total work experience:12 years. ➢ Working as a Staff Engineer in Nagarro from June 2021 till date. ➢ Working in Agile/Scrum environment from last 3 years. ➢ Have good understanding of data structures and algorithms. ➢ Have good understanding of system design, design patterns and architecture. ➢ Have good expertise in building real-time, scalable applications. ➢ Have excellent work ethics and ability to work well in a team or individual environments. ➢ Programming Languages : JAVA 8, JAVA 17/ Collections/ Multithreading/ Concurrency ➢ Frameworks : Spring (Spring Core /Spring MVC/Spring Security/Spring Boot/Spring Cloud)/Hibernate ➢ Micro Services : Spring Cloud/ Spring Boot ➢ NetFlix OSS : Eureka/ Hystrix/ Zuul ➢ DevOps Tools : Jenkins/ Stash/ GIT/ JIRA/ Docker ➢ Public Cloud : AWS (EC2/ ECR/ IAM/ S3/ RDS) ➢ Web Technologies : HTML/CSS/Bootstrap ➢ Development/Productivity Tools: Eclipse/ Artifactory/ Confluence/ JIRA

Experience

12 yrs 3 mos
Total Experience
2 yrs 5 mos
Average Tenure
4 yrs 11 mos
Current Experience

Nagarro

Associate Staff Engineer

Jun 2021Present · 4 yrs 11 mos · Gurugram, Haryana, India

JavaSpringHibernateMicro ServicesAWSDevOps Tools

Aricent

Senior Software Engineer

Nov 2017May 2021 · 3 yrs 6 mos · Gurgaon, India

  • Currently working for Verizon and my responsibilities are highlighted below
  • ➢ Requirement gathering, analysis and effort estimation.
  • ➢ Involved in implementing the requirements with high quality.
  • ➢ Handling security concerns as stated in OWASP.
  • ➢ Involved in executing unit test cases.
  • ➢ Responsible for bug fixing within the ETA defined.
  • ➢ Daily sync up call with client.
  • ➢ Involved in code review, daily status, project quality dashboard tasks.
  • ➢ Responsible for sharing product knowledge with other team members.
Requirement gatheringAnalysisEffort estimationUnit testingBug fixingCode review+2

Valuefirst digital media

Software Engineer

Jan 2017Nov 2017 · 10 mos · Gurgaon, India

  • House of Bots (HOB) is a product for listing of bots. It is a play store for bots. It provides a platform for Bot Developers to list their bots on HOB portal.
  • Role Description:
  • ➢ Requirement gathering, analysis and effort estimation.
  • ➢ Involved in implementing the requirements with high quality.
  • ➢ Involved in executing unit test cases.
  • ➢ Responsible for bug fixing within the ETA defined.
  • ➢ Daily sync up call with client.
  • ➢ Involved in code review, daily status, project quality dashboard tasks.
  • ➢ Responsible for sharing product knowledge with other team members.
Requirement gatheringAnalysisEffort estimationUnit testingBug fixingCode review

Interglobe technologies

Associate Software Engineer

Aug 2015Nov 2016 · 1 yr 3 mos · Gurgaon, India

  • The SITA E-Commerce (SEC) product provides a web based application for sales and servicing of bookings. The core areas of functionality provided are sales of Air products, modification of air bookings, maintaining frequent flyers, Customer profiles. Following are the main functionalities listed below.B2C online booking engine, Book Air products, Modify online bookings, View other channel booking, Customer profiles, integrates with multiple vendors - but primarily used to expose SITA Systems
  • Role Description:
  • ➢ Requirement gathering, analysis and effort estimation.
  • ➢ Involved in implementing the requirements with high quality.
  • ➢ Involved in executing unit test cases.
  • ➢ Responsible for bug fixing within the ETA defined.
  • ➢ Daily sync up call with client.
  • ➢ Involved in code review, daily status, project quality dashboard tasks.
  • ➢ Responsible for sharing product knowledge with other team members.
Requirement gatheringAnalysisEffort estimationUnit testingBug fixingCode review

Snug technologies

2 roles

Software Engineer

Oct 2013Jul 2015 · 1 yr 9 mos · Gurgaon, India

Software Engineer

Oct 2013Jul 2015 · 1 yr 9 mos · Gurgaon, India

  • This solution is developed to use by Bank or the third party who help to Banks to provide First Level Maintenance (FLM) of ATM plus Cash Balancing and Replenishment (CBR) Service to the Banks or MSPs.
  • Role Description:
  • ➢ Involved in code review, user story review, documentation review tasks.
  • ➢ Responsible for breaking down user stories in sub-tasks and updating them with daily efforts in JIRA.
  • ➢ Involved in collecting requirements, requirement analysis, design and implementation of the product.
  • ➢ Responsible for time reporting and reporting status on the assigned activities.
  • ➢ Responsibilities also include performing bug fixes & resolving issues.
  • ➢ Involved in development of JUNIT.
  • ➢ Responsible for sharing product knowledge with different teams.
Code reviewRequirement analysisDesign and implementationBug fixing

Education

Vishveshwarya Institute Of Engineering & Technology

Bachelor of Technology (B.Tech.) — Computer Science

Jan 2007Jan 2011

Don Bosco school dibrugarh

Jan 1900Jan 2003

Stackforce found 100+ more professionals with Java & Spring

Explore similar profiles based on matching skills and experience